Richards "Not Sure" If ACT Race Will Be Made Up At Albany-Saratoga
MALTA, N.Y. -- Nearly a year's worth of hype at Albany-Saratoga Speedway may have been all for naught. After the track announced in July 2009 that it would be switching form dirt to asphalt for the 2010 season, news broke one month later that the American-Canadian Tour Late Models would visit the track the following spring. When rains washed out the race on April 25 of this year, both ACT and Albany-Saratoga officials said that a make-up date would be announced in the future.
